Hyla virolinensis Kaplan and Ruiz-Carranza, 1997, J. Herpetol., 31: 237. Holotype: ICN 8469, by original designation. Type locality: "Municipio de Gámbita, Departamento de Santander, Colombia, on western slope of Cordillera Oriental, 2200 m (ca. 6° 13′ N, 75° 05′ W)".
Dendropsophus virolinensis — Faivovich, Haddad, Garcia, Frost, Campbell, and Wheeler, 2005, Bull. Am. Mus. Nat. Hist., 294: 91.
None noted.
Region of the type locality (Santander, Colombia).
In the Hyla garagoensis group according to the original publication. In the Dendropsophus garagoensis group of Faivovich, Haddad, Garcia, Frost, Campbell, and Wheeler, 2005, Bull. Am. Mus. Nat. Hist., 294: 90-91.
